Are machine slaughtered chickens on which tasmiyah is said by a person regarded as halal?

Answer:

In the Name of Allah, the Most Gracious, the Most Merciful.

No, such chickens will not be halal, because for an animal to be halal the tasmiyah (taking Allah’s name) must be done by the slaughterer. The jurists have stated that if the slaughterer does not take the name of Allah at the time of slaughtering and instead a person standing next to him takes the name of Allah, the animal will not be halal. In the case of machine slaughtered animals, the slaughterer is the machine. Therefore, if a person standing next to the machine takes the name of Allah, the animal will not be halal as the person taking the name of Allah is not the slaughterer.
